資源簡介
c++讀取excel表,獲取表格數據,自己測試了好幾次,可以用

代碼片段和文件信息
//?Machine?generated?IDispatch?wrapper?class(es)?created?with?ClassWizard
#include?“stdafx.h“
#include?“excel.h“
#ifdef?_DEBUG
#define?new?DEBUG_NEW
#undef?THIS_FILE
static?char?THIS_FILE[]?=?__FILE__;
#endif
/////////////////////////////////////////////////////////////////////////////
//?_Application?properties
/////////////////////////////////////////////////////////////////////////////
//?_Application?operations
LPDISPATCH?_Application::GetApplication()
{
LPDISPATCH?result;
InvokeHelper(0x94?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
long?_Application::GetCreator()
{
long?result;
InvokeHelper(0x95?DISPATCH_PROPERTYGET?VT_I4?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etParent()
{
LPDISPATCH?result;
InvokeHelper(0x96?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etActiveCell()
{
LPDISPATCH?result;
InvokeHelper(0x131?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etActiveChart()
{
LPDISPATCH?result;
InvokeHelper(0xb7?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
CString?_Application::GetActivePrinter()
{
CString?result;
InvokeHelper(0x132?DISPATCH_PROPERTYGET?VT_BSTR?(void*)&result?NULL);
return?result;
}
void?_Application::SetActivePrinter(LPCTSTR?lpszNewValue)
{
static?BYTE?parms[]?=
VTS_BSTR;
InvokeHelper(0x132?DISPATCH_PROPERTYPUT?VT_EMPTY?NULL?parms
?lpszNewValue);
}
LPDISPATCH?_Application::GetActiveSheet()
{
LPDISPATCH?result;
InvokeHelper(0x133?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etActiveWindow()
{
LPDISPATCH?result;
InvokeHelper(0x2f7?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etActiveWorkbook()
{
LPDISPATCH?result;
InvokeHelper(0x134?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etAddIns()
{
LPDISPATCH?result;
InvokeHelper(0x225?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etAssistant()
{
LPDISPATCH?result;
InvokeHelper(0x59e?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
void?_Application::Calculate()
{
InvokeHelper(0x117?DISPATCH_METHOD?VT_EMPTY?NULL?NULL);
}
LPDISPATCH?_Application::GetCells()
{
LPDISPATCH?result;
InvokeHelper(0xee?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etCharts()
{
LPDISPATCH?result;
InvokeHelper(0x79?DISPATCH_PROPERTYGET?VT_DISPATCH?(void*)&result?NULL);
return?result;
}
LPDISPATCH?_Application::GetColumns()
{
LPDISPATCH?result;
InvokeHelper(0xf1?DISPATCH_PROPERTYGET?VT_DISPATCH?(voi
?屬性????????????大小?????日期????時間???名稱
-----------?---------??----------?-----??----
?????文件???????3728??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\cl.command.1.tlog
?????文件??????34030??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\CL.read.1.tlog
?????文件???????1710??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\CL.write.1.tlog
?????文件?????670617??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\excel.obj
?????文件?????303616??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.exe
?????文件????????667??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.exe.em
?????文件????????732??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.exe.em
?????文件????????381??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.exe.intermediate.manifest
?????文件????1434792??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.ilk
?????文件?????????47??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.lastbuildstate
?????文件???????4292??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.log
?????文件??????27440??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.obj
?????文件???21168128??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.pch
?????文件????4779008??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.pdb
?????文件???????2656??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per.res
?????文件????????713??2018-08-27?17:46??ExcelOper\ExcelOper\Debug\ExcelOper.vcxprojResolveAssemblyReference.cache
?????文件??????????0??2018-08-27?17:46??ExcelOper\ExcelOper\Debug\ExcelOper.write.1.tlog
?????文件??????64437??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OperDlg.obj
?????文件????????214??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\ExcelOper_manifest.rc
?????文件??????56802??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\IOExcel.obj
?????文件??????????2??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\li
?????文件??????????2??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\li
?????文件???????1716??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\li
?????文件???????5330??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\li
?????文件???????1096??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\li
?????文件????????738??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\mt.command.1.tlog
?????文件????????628??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\mt.read.1.tlog
?????文件????????446??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\mt.write.1.tlog
?????文件???????1052??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\rc.command.1.tlog
?????文件???????3100??2018-08-27?17:47??ExcelOper\ExcelOper\Debug\rc.read.1.tlog
............此處省略35個文件信息
- 上一篇:操作系統進程管理實驗
- 下一篇:MFC 圓弧算法的實現
評論
共有 條評論